Putnam Target Date Funds is a well-known investment management company that offers a range of target date funds designed to help investors achieve their retirement goals. These funds are structured to automatically adjust their asset allocation over time, becoming more conservative as the target date approaches. Form NPORT-P is a filing required by the SEC for registered investment companies to report their portfolio holdings on a semi-annual basis. This form provides detailed information about the fund’s investments, such as the types of securities held, their market values, and the overall composition of the fund’s portfolio. By making this information publicly available, the SEC aims to promote transparency and accountability in the investment management industry.
